Which of the following is a heterogeneous mixture?
A
A water sample containing dissolved salt
B
An air sample of oxygen, nitrogen, and carbon dioxide
C
A glass jar containing sand and different sized rocks
D
An iron-carbon alloy used to produce steel
Explanation: 

Detailed explanation-1: -Rock as a natural material is heterogeneous. Rock material consists of minerals, crystals, cement, grains, and microcracks.

Detailed explanation-2: -Answer and Explanation: Sand is made up of particles of silicon dioxide as the main part (in different sizes). It is a heterogeneous mixture. The properties, composition, and appearance of sand are not the same throughout the mixture.

Detailed explanation-3: -Concrete is a heterogeneous mixture of an aggregate: cement, and water. Sugar and sand form a heterogeneous mixture. Ice cubes in cola form a heterogeneous mixture.
